BlueForce Inc. is seeking for a Software Developer-Architect in support of HQ USAF Sponsored and Supported Wargaming. Primary location is Joint Base Andrews, MD with occasional visits to The Pentagon.

 

Opportunity for remote work is mission oriented

*Subject to Contract Award"

 

The Contractor will conduct activities to plan, execute, manage, and analyze throughout all phases of HQ USAF wargames (concept development, objective and analysis/assessment planning, game design, event planning, management, and execution, and post-game analysis).

 

The Contractor will conduct development, maintenance, support, enhancement, and modernization of a Government-owned Wargame Information Environment (WIE) system and deploy it to/employ it at USAF-sponsored and supported wargame activities as required. This includes M&S tools and business applications that support the wargame planning, execution, and data collection processes.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Designs, builds, tests, and deploys wargame specific software
  • Systems engineering support in development, deployment, integration, verification, testing, maintenance, and demonstration
  • Creates & helps integrate Wargame Information Environment tools, for example the wargame Multi-Agent Generative Engine (MAGE) software platform and artificial intelligence system designed to leverage multi-agent large language model frameworks (LLMs) and supported on an existing intranet
  • Creates intuitive front-end user interface with multiple-user capabilities
  • Develops and deploys/employs capabilities to integrate and dynamically update existing databases based upon user inputs

Qualifications


Minimum Qualifications:

 

  • Three (3) years of experience in software development.
  • Demonstrated experience with User Interface/User Experience (UI/UX) design including map interfaces; expertise in fundamental program languages (C#, JavaScript, etc.) and web app design (HTML, CSS, etc.); and experience with ESRI and/or ArcGIS tools.
  • Top-secret with SCI eligibility.
  • Must have excellent oral and written communication skills.
